Shares of Lululemon (LULU) plunged 18% overnight following a disappointing fiscal Q2 earnings report, hitting the top holding in Michael Burry’s portfolio.

Burry said LULU is in crisis, a state in which it has found itself repeatedly over the years.

Burry anticipated a weak quarter for Lululemon before the earnings release and had warned about that possibility several times through his investment commentary.

“I like volume signals, and they have completely turned over their shareholder base, and newer holders from these levels will be less likely to sell,” Burry said in a chat discussing about the athleisure brand ahead of the earnings.

Plans to Buy the Dip Under $100

“I continue to hold lululemon, and I will buy more of it if it trades under $100 tomorrow morning, as it is now after hours. Down about 20% from my last purchase, my rule is to either buy more or sell it.” LULU makes up about 17.4% of his portfolio.
